All Submitted Students Won... Silla University Wins 'Grand Prize' and All Awards at the 2021 Interior Architecture Exhibition


[Asia Economy Yeongnam Reporting Headquarters Reporter Kim Yong-woo] Silla University swept all the top prizes, including the grand prize, at the Interior Architecture Design Competition with all participating students winning awards.


Silla University announced on the 9th that students majoring in Interior Architecture Design in the Department of Architecture won the grand prize, special prizes, encouragement awards, and honorable mentions at the ‘2021 17th Korea Interior Architects Association (KOSID) Busan-Ulsan-Gyeongnam Chapter Interior Architecture Competition’ hosted by Busan City and the Busan Architecture Festival (BAF).


The competition was held under the theme ‘Spaces to Prepare for Post-COVID-19.’ It was organized to discover creative spatial ideas and innovative concepts from university students both domestically and internationally.


Out of over 130 teams participating, Silla University fielded 7 teams, all of which won awards: 1 grand prize, 2 special prizes, 1 encouragement award, and 3 honorable mentions.


The grand prize went to the team that submitted ‘Neulhaerang,’ a design for a complex community space remodeled from an old farmhouse warehouse.


The team consisted of senior students Lee Ji-seon and Jeon Byung-gyu, and sophomore Moon Ha-rim. They received the grand prize along with a cash award of 5 million KRW and the Busan Mayor’s Award.


The special prizes were awarded to the works ‘Goyangsaenghwa’ by student Son Min-jung and ‘My workplace, my shelter’ by Kim So-yeon and others.


The encouragement award went to the team led by Kim Na-young for ‘Ongojisin,’ while honorable mentions were given to ‘Gyeokjangjirin’ by Park Seo-ha and others, ‘SHEDDING’ by Yoo Ki-moon’s team, and ‘RE:UNION’ by Seo Ji-yoon’s team.


The grand prize-winning work was highly praised for creatively planning a cultural synergy space through the sharing of community spaces for rural residents and workspaces for artists, using innovative experiments and unique approaches.


Additionally, Professor Cha Sang-gi, who supervised the participating teams in the Interior Architecture Design major, received the ‘Outstanding Advisor Award.’


Grand prize winner Lee Ji-seon said, “The professor’s guidance was a great help,” and added, “I will work even harder to grow into a skilled interior designer thanks to this award.”


Professor Cha Sang-gi stated, “Students in the Interior Architecture Design major at Silla University participate in various competitions every year and achieve award-winning results,” and added, “We will passionately support them so they can fully demonstrate their creativity and capabilities.”


The award-winning works will be exhibited until the 14th at the ‘2021 Busan Architecture Festival × Busan Architecture Biennale’ in the central plaza on the second basement floor of Shinsegae Department Store in Centum, Busan.
